The Levy Inspiration Grant Program, managed by the Entrepreneurship team at the Kellogg School of Management at Northwestern University, is an immersive funding program that allows students to travel to a place that they have (usually) never been to learn about big, gnarly problems that the world is facing and how those problems might be solved through entrepreneurship. When they return, each student sits down with us to share their newly-acquired knowledge with the community, allowing us to build an ever-growing collection of knowledge and stories. Join us as we follow the journeys of each of our students across the world where they live out the program's singular motto: go see for yourself.     When Australia revised its drug classifications in 2023 to make psychedelic substances like MDMA and psilocybin legal for treatment of some medical conditions, a new industry was born. Now moving out of clinical trials and studies phase, psychedelic-assisted therapies have shown to be efficacious for patients who were previously struggling with other less-effective mental health treatments.

    When Christina Kappil and Jim Brazeal learned of this news from Australia, they didn't hesitate to jump in and put together an Inspiration Grant itinerary to get on the ground and learn how this industry was building itself in real-time. Along the way, they met with clinicians, researchers, investors, and other experts to see what they were learning as they went, with hopes that this live-saving treatment could soon make its way to places like the U.S. and expand to help as many people as possible.

    Ever since his experience in fintech at one of Africa's largest telecom companies, Yanju Folarin has been on a mission to increase financial inclusion in West Africa. To further investigate mobile money as a tool for increasing financial access, Yanju traveled to Nigeria, Ghana, and Benin to visit the hubs of financial activity in each location: the marketplaces. While there, he spoke with mobile money agents and the people that use their servcies in an attempt uncover any opportunities that could help unbanked people access financial tools that can help better their lives.

    Luna Yamashita and Aman Vijay began their friendship journey as neighbors. Little did they know that some time later, they’d be halfway across the world doing hands-on research together. Both share a deep passion for mental health and wellbeing, but when they also connected over their desire to support underserved populations in developing countries, their entrepreneurship journey began its course. This collective passion led them to travel to Kenya to investigate the country’s mental health needs, centered around an employee wellbeing app idea that they had been dreaming up. Along the way, their initial assumptions were tested and challenged, leading to unexpected learnings on their journey.
